微信小程序头像昵称登录
时间: 2023-07-27 12:06:45 浏览: 62
对于微信小程序的头像昵称登录,你可以通过调用微信的登录接口获取用户的头像和昵称信息。下面是一个简单的示例代码:
1. 在小程序的页面中引入微信的登录模块:
```
const app = getApp()
Page({
data: {
userInfo: null
},
onLoad: function () {
// 检查用户是否已经登录
if (app.globalData.userInfo) {
this.setData({
userInfo: app.globalData.userInfo
})
}
},
// 用户点击登录按钮触发的事件
onLogin: function (e) {
if (e.detail.userInfo) {
// 用户授权登录
this.setData({
userInfo: e.detail.userInfo
})
app.globalData.userInfo = e.detail.userInfo
} else {
// 用户取消登录
wx.showToast({
title: '登录失败',
icon: 'none'
})
}
}
})
```
2. 在小程序的界面中添加一个按钮,用于触发登录事件:
```html
<view>
<button type="primary" bindgetuserinfo="onLogin">点击登录</button>
</view>
```
3. 在小程序的 app.js 中定义一个全局变量,用于保存用户信息:
```javascript
App({
globalData: {
userInfo: null
}
})
```
这样,当用户点击登录按钮并授权登录后,用户头像和昵称信息会保存在全局变量中,你可以在需要显示头像和昵称的地方读取并使用这些信息。